Purpose and Benefits of the Traditional SEP and Roth IRA Application

The primary purpose of the Traditional SEP and Roth IRA Application is to facilitate investment in retirement savings. Holding an IRA can provide significant tax advantages that enhance an individual's ability to save for the future. These benefits include tax-deferred growth for Traditional IRAs and tax-free withdrawals for Roth IRAs, making them attractive options for retirement planning.
Moreover, the application simplifies the process of accessing essential financial tools that can help individuals invest effectively. By utilizing this application, users pave the way for a more secure retirement, ensuring they have adequate resources when it matters most.

Eligibility Criteria for the Traditional SEP and Roth IRA Application

To qualify for filling out the Traditional SEP and Roth IRA Application, applicants must meet specific eligibility criteria based on age and income. For instance, individuals must be at least 18 years old, and there are income limits that determine contribution amounts for each IRA type.
Each IRA option—Traditional, SEP, and Roth—comes with its unique eligibility requirements. For example, SEP IRAs are specifically designed for self-employed individuals and small business owners, while Roth IRAs have income restrictions that dictate contribution capabilities. Understanding these criteria is essential to ensure applicants can successfully navigate the application process.

Any U.S. citizen or resident looking to open a Traditional, SEP, or Roth IRA account can fill out this application. It's also necessary for spouses to sign if their consent is required.
There isn't a specific deadline for submitting an IRA application, but contributions for a particular tax year must be made by the tax filing deadline, usually April 15.
After filling out the form, you must print it and mail it to the specified financial institution address provided in the application.
Typically, you will need your taxpayer ID number, personal identification, and any additional documentation required by the financial institution for identification verification.
Ensure all fields are complete, check for accurate personal information, and confirm that signatures are placed in required sections to avoid delays in processing.
Processing times may vary by financial institution but expect several days to a couple of weeks for your application to be processed and for your account to be established.
No, you do not need to notarize the application unless specifically instructed by the financial institution handling your IRA.
